How does a gel truck pressure gauge work?

Unlike electronic or mechanical scales, gel pressure gauge uses the principle of hydrostatic pressure. Inside the case there is a special gel (most often silicone-based), which is deformed under the weight of the load. The pressure is transmitted to a sensing element - a membrane or piezo sensor - and converted into readings on a scale or digital display.

The key advantage of this technology is no mechanical rubbing parts, which increases reliability and service life. The gel is not afraid of vibrations, temperature changes (operating range of most models: from -40Β° to +60Β°C) and does not require regular calibration. However, there are also disadvantages:

  • πŸ”Ή Position sensitivity: The device must be installed strictly horizontally, otherwise the readings will be distorted.
  • πŸ”Ή Limited gel resource: Over time, it may lose elasticity (on average, after 5-7 years of active use).
  • πŸ”Ή Price: high-quality models are more expensive than mechanical analogues.

What to look for when choosing?

Before purchasing, decide on the key parameters:

  1. Maximum axle load. Check this parameter in the title of your truck. For example, for MAZ-5336 this is 6 tons on the front axle and 10 tons on the rear, and for Scania R470 - up to 9 tons at the front and 13 tons at the rear.
  2. Mounting type. There are models with a magnetic base (convenient for temporary use) and stationary ones, which are mounted on a frame.
  3. Operating conditions. If you drive off-road, choose devices with protection IP67 (dust- and moisture-proof).
  4. Additional features: backlight, sound signal when overloaded, memory of last measurements.

How to install and calibrate the pressure gauge?

Installation of the gel pressure gauge takes 10-15 minutes and does not require special tools. We have prepared step-by-step instructions for the popular model AirWeigh Drive (for other devices the algorithm is similar):

  1. Clean the mounting area (usually the frame side member next to the spring) from dirt and rust. Use solvent R-646.
  2. Place the base of the pressure gauge on the surface and trace the mounting holes with a marker.
  3. Drill holes with a diameter of 8 mm (for M8 bolts).
  4. Install the pressure gauge on the bracket and secure it with bolts with groovers (tightening torque - 25 Nm).
  5. Connect the power to the on-board network (usually through the cigarette lighter or directly to the battery).
  6. Turn on the device and perform calibration according to the instructions (for AirWeigh Drive need to press Menu β†’ Calibrate β†’ Start and follow the prompts on the screen).

Alternatives to Gel Pressure Gauges: Which is Best?

Gel devices are not the only way to control load. Let's look at the alternatives with their pros and cons:

Device type Pros Cons Cost (RUB)
Mechanical scales Low price, no power required Low accuracy (Β±5%), requires a flat area 5 000–15 000
Electronic strain gauges High accuracy (Β±0.5%), suitable for heavy duty trucks Expensive, complicated installation, afraid of moisture 40 000–100 000
Pneumatic Simplicity of design, reliability Requires connection to a pneumatic system, error Β±3% 20 000–35 000
Mobile weighing complexes Maximum accuracy, suitable for weighing entire vehicles Very expensive, requires a separate area from 500,000

Gel pressure gauges occupy the golden mean: they are more accurate than mechanical ones, cheaper than electronic ones and easier to install than pneumatic ones. They are best used for:

  • πŸš› Regular monitoring of load on the road.
  • πŸš› Transportation within Russia and the CIS (where the permissible error is up to 3%).
  • πŸš› Trucks with a permissible weight of up to 40 tons.

For international transport or heavy trucks (over 40 tons), it is better to choose strain gauge scales - they are more expensive, but meet European standards EN 12697.

FAQ: Frequently asked questions about gel pressure gauges

Can a gel pressure gauge be used on a trailer?

Yes, but you need to choose models with a separate sensor for the coupling device (for example, WeighSafe WS-5000T). Conventional pressure gauges only measure the load on a truck's axles and do not take into account the weight of the trailer.

How often should the pressure gauge be calibrated?

Manufacturers recommend calibration every 6 months or after 50,000 km. If the device has been subjected to shock or extreme temperatures (below -30Β°C or above +50Β°C), calibration should be performed unscheduled.

What should I do if the pressure gauge shows different values after repeated measurements?

The reasons may be as follows:

  • Uneven surface under the wheels (the device must be on a level surface).
  • Faulty gel element (replacement required).
  • Poor contact in power connectors.

For diagnostics, contact a service center.

Is it possible to repair the pressure gauge yourself if it stops working?

Self-repair is only possible for simple breakdowns (for example, oxidation of contacts or a crack in the case). If the problem is in the gel sensor or electronics, it is better to contact a specialist. The cost of repairs on average is 30-50% of the price of a new device.

Do I need to register the pressure gauge with the traffic police?

No, the gel pressure gauge is auxiliary equipment, which does not require registration. However, if the device is built into the brake system or connected to a tachograph, changes to the STS may be required (according to Order of the Ministry of Internal Affairs No. 605 of 2018).
